Strategy
This is a low-effort currency method that crafts and flips Ritual tablets rather than farming maps. The idea: chaos-spam Ritual tablets looking not only for the rare “plus additional rerolls” modifier but for “increased chances to be Omens”, then resell the results. With the league entering its second month, fewer players are farming Rituals while crafting demand stays high, so Omen prices have climbed — Omen of Sinister Erasure around 13 div, Sinister Annulment ~15 div, Omen of Chance ~35 div — making chance-to-be-Omen tablets consistently sellable.
The creator invested around 110–400 divines per session and reported 100–140 divines of profit in an hour, describing it as chill, low-risk and fast. The key insight is that profit doesn’t only come from the low-weight additional-reroll modifier; the far more common Omen and tribute modifiers carry the margins, so you rarely dead-end a batch.
It’s aimed at players who want a stash-tab crafting bench activity instead of mapping, with a few hundred divines of working capital.
Atlas Tree & Setup
No atlas or map setup — this is a crafting-bench method. Buy base Ritual tablets (~100 exalted orbs each; ~10 div gets plenty), ensure they carry four modifiers (exalt if needed), then chaos-spam slowly. A read/price-check tool (linked in the creator’s description) helps sort outcomes. Specifics to confirm against the source video.
Investment & Returns
- Investment: mid — ~110–400 div of Ritual tablets and chaos orbs per session (billed as low-budget)
- Returns: high — claimed ~100–140 div/hr; a sample 20-minute batch netted ~40 div
- Scaling: scales with capital — with 1–2k div you can chaos-spam continuously; the more tablets you cycle, the smoother the profit
Step-by-step
- Buy base Ritual tablets and exalt any that don’t already have four modifiers.
- Chaos-spam them slowly, watching for “chance to be Omens”, additional rerolls, reduced tribute cost, pack size and rarity.
- Set aside good hits; a strong tablet (high Omen roll + reduced tribute + pack size) can fetch 10–20 div.
- Optionally divine-slam a promising additional-reroll tablet toward its max value.
- Price-check, undercut, and list everything — including low rolls at ~7c–1 div — to keep volume moving.
Risks
- Modifier weights are low and hidden, so streaks vary — some batches yield little
- Tablets can take a couple of hours to fully sell; you need patience and trade uptime
- Profit depends on current Omen prices, which drift as the league ages
- Chaos-only spamming underperforms unless combined with self-farmed tablets
